Why Z-Library Remains Essential in 2026

Despite the crackdowns that began in late 2022, the demand for z-lib has only grown. The platform offers access to over 12 million books and 84 million articles, covering everything from classic literature and academic textbooks to niche scientific papers and contemporary fiction. For students in developing countries, independent researchers, or simply curious minds, the cost of purchasing every book needed is prohibitive. z library books have become a critical resource for leveling the educational playing field. The platform’s interface is user-friendly, allowing for quick downloads in PDF, EPUB, and MOBI formats. In 2026, the core mission remains unchanged: to provide “knowledge for all” without paywalls or geographical restrictions.

The Challenge of Finding Active Domains

The primary hurdle for users today is domain instability. Because of ongoing legal actions, the official domains for zbooks change frequently. The old .com and .org addresses no longer work, and relying on outdated links can lead to phishing sites or malware. However, the community has developed reliable methods to stay connected. The most trustworthy approach is using the official Z-Library single login portal, which aggregates the latest verified domains. Additionally, dedicated Telegram bots and subreddits (though often banned) still circulate the most current URLs. Always ensure you are on a legitimate site—look for the familiar logo, the massive search bar, and the absence of aggressive ads. Any site asking for payment for access is almost certainly a scam; genuine z-library services remain free to download, though donations are sometimes accepted.
